Key Responsibilities:

  • Oversee all aspects of the month-end close process, including reconciliations, financial statement preparation, and variance analysis
  • Develop, implement, and maintain internal controls to safeguard the company's financial assets
  • Lead preparation for internal and external audits, ensuring compliance with all regulatory standards
  • Manage accounts payable, accounts receivable, and general ledger operations, ensuring accuracy and timeliness
  • Drive process improvements in vendor payment and employee reimbursement workflows (Concur)
  • Collaborate with the CFO on budgeting, forecasting, and cash flow management to inform decision-making
  • Ensure timely filing of all tax and regulatory compliance documents
  • Serve as the primary owner of the NetSuite ERP system, continuously optimizing for performance and functionality
  • Play a key role in process enhancement initiatives and system upgrades across the finance department
